the worldwide environmentally friendly Gauntlet: comprehending International Environmental polices

The strain to adopt greener practices is not really localized; It's really a coordinated worldwide motion. Factories, Specifically These by having an eye around the export industry, need to be fluent during the language of Intercontinental environmental law.

In Europe: The regulatory framework is mature and thorough. The arrive at (Registration, Evaluation, Authorisation and Restriction of substances) regulation controls the use of chemical substances, necessitating comprehensive info for virtually any compound imported or developed in quantities above one tonne per year. The RoHS (Restriction of dangerous Substances) directive precisely limits the use of substances like guide, mercury, cadmium, and hexavalent chromium in electrical and Digital devices—instantly impacting platers who provide this enormous business. The WEEE (squander Electrical and Digital products) directive complements this by controlling the disposal and recycling of these products, inserting even further emphasis on creating for sustainability.

In America: The Environmental security company (EPA) enforces stringent guidelines on air and drinking water pollution. The Toxic Substances Management Act (TSCA) presents the EPA authority to regulate substances, even though the clean up drinking water Act sets stringent boundaries within the discharge of pollutants, like heavy metals from plating functions. Restrictions on Volatile organic and natural Compounds (VOCs) also influence the usage of specified cleaners and additives in the plating method.

In Asia: The pattern is accelerating speedily. China's twin Carbon approach (peaking carbon emissions by 2030 and achieving carbon neutrality by 2060) places immense strain on Power-intensive industries like electroplating to improve effectiveness. Routine, unannounced environmental inspections have become the norm. likewise, South Korea's K-access and other nationwide regulations across the continent mirror the stringent specifications of their European counterparts, closing loopholes for non-compliant producers.

The Main Challenge: Environmental Hurdles inside the Plating market

Electroplating factories deal with a novel set of environmental soreness factors rooted in their core procedures. Addressing these worries is the initial step towards A prosperous enhance.

elaborate Wastewater therapy: That is arguably the most significant hurdle within the plating market. Plating wastewater is a complex mixture containing dissolved large metals for instance zinc, nickel, and chromium, along with cyanides, acids, alkalis, and numerous complexing brokers. dealing with this sort of effluent to fulfill progressively stringent discharge limits is don't just costly but will also requires a substantial physical footprint for therapy amenities, as well as State-of-the-art equipment and frequent checking. The problems don’t end there—inefficient processes that generate significant levels of metal ions in rinse drinking water result in increased cure fees, higher environmental threats, plus much more stringent oversight by regulators. As environmental laws tighten around the globe, firms are beneath growing strain to seek out a lot more sustainable and value-helpful answers for controlling their wastewater cure processes.

Hazardous Chemical Formulations: regular plating formulations, although powerful at attaining high-quality finishes, are frequently created on really toxic and outdated chemistries. one example is, cyanide-based mostly plating baths have very long been utilised due to their outstanding plating Houses, Nevertheless they carry severe overall health, safety, and environmental challenges. Cyanide is incredibly harmful to individuals, wildlife, and ecosystems, generating these formulations a chief target for stricter regulations. Moreover, the dangerous character of such chemical substances will make transportation, storage, and dealing with a significant concern. As regulatory businesses keep on to crack down, securing environmental permits For brand new facilities or renewing permits for existing kinds that still use these types of legacy chemistries is now ever more tough. organizations need to now contemplate transitioning to safer, much more eco-friendly solutions to stay compliant.

procedure Inefficiency and Waste Generation: Inefficiencies in plating procedures are An important drain on the two the atmosphere and operational budgets. small present efficiency, in which Electrical power is squandered through the method by producing hydrogen gas rather than depositing metal proficiently, drives up Power consumption and increases operational expenditures. This inefficiency contributes to a larger carbon footprint, specifically for plating operations with superior Electricity demands. Furthermore, unstable plating baths frequently bring about a cycle of "crisis administration" for operators, who will be compelled to incorporate extreme amounts of brighteners, stabilizers, or other additives to keep up bath efficiency. These overcorrections produce bigger consumption of chemicals, a lot more organic breakdown products, and bigger amounts of sludge in wastewater remedy techniques. The end result is improved squander, higher disposal costs, and also a compounding environmental influence, all of which make the plating process significantly less sustainable in the long term.

The clever change: Selecting Eco-Compliant Plating Additives

The single most impactful modify a plating factory may make would be to improve its core chemistry. When analyzing new plating chemical compounds, specifically acid zinc plating substances which happen to be a favorite eco-friendlier different, various essential metrics needs to be considered.

large present-day performance: search for additives that assure a present effectiveness of about 90%. This implies more of the energy is used for its meant reason—plating. the advantages are threefold: decrease Vitality consumption, more rapidly plating speeds (higher productiveness), and minimized danger of hydrogen embrittlement in higher-strength metal elements.

thoroughly clean and steady Formulations: The ideal zinc plating chemical needs to be cyanide-free and include nominal to no restricted significant metals. A remarkable formulation continues to be stable about a wide range of running disorders, cutting down the need for Regular, reactive additions. This balance brings about less natural and organic contamination in the bath and, For that reason, an easier wastewater therapy stress.

Verifiable info and Certification: usually do not just take promoting statements at face benefit. respected plating chemical suppliers will readily present detailed complex documentation. This features a specialized information Sheet (TDS) detailing operational parameters, a cloth security info Sheet (MSDS) for Safe and sound managing, and, most significantly, third-celebration lab stories confirming compliance with benchmarks like RoHS and access.

Beyond the bathtub: Upgrading manufacturing Management and approach Regulate

Switching to a better chemical is only Element of the solution. real compliance is reached when eco-friendly chemistry is paired with smart operational administration.

carry out 6S store flooring Management: A clear, structured workspace (Sort, established if you want, glow, Standardize, maintain, Safety) is the foundation of environmental Management. It minimizes spills, stops cross-contamination of baths, reduces accidents, and fosters a culture of precision and care.

create Automated Manage techniques: transfer far from guide titration and guesswork. Implementing on-line sensors for pH, concentration, and temperature, coupled with automatic dosing techniques, makes sure the plating bath is often running in its exceptional window. This precision minimizes chemical use, ensures dependable high quality, and greatly minimizes waste.

Invest in employees instruction: Your team must fully grasp not just how you can use new eco-pleasant reagents, but why they are essential. education should really include Protected managing, the environmental effects in their operate, and the appropriate processes for minimizing waste and responding to spills.

build Environmental Accountability: Appoint a dedicated environmental officer or crew answerable for checking compliance, tracking source intake (h2o, Strength, chemical substances), and controlling waste streams. Link environmental general performance indicators (KPIs) to staff or unique overall performance critiques to embed accountability all over the Business.
